# geniURL
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
Simple JSON "REST proxy" to search for lyrics metadata on [genius](https://genius.com/).
|
|
|
Obtaining actual lyrics sadly isn't possible.

+## Rate Limiting
|
|
|
+
|
|
|
+My public API instance is rate limited to 8 requests in 10 seconds.
|
|
|
+If you want to host your own instance and increase the values, look at the top of `src/server.js`
